What is the weather like in
Seattle in April?
| AVERAGE HIGH | 59° F | 15° C |
| AVERAGE LOW | 43° F | 06° C |
| MEAN | 51° F | 11° C |
| AVERAGE PRECIP. | 2.75 inches | 69.8 mm |
| RECORD HIGH | 85° F (1976) | 29° C |
| RECORD LOW | 32° F (1997) | 00° |
